Akon Excited for Delhi Concert Amid Divorce Drama
Akon is making headlines as he arrives in Delhi for his much-anticipated concert on November 9. The singer-rapper was spotted at the airport with his wife, Tomeka Thiam, and other crew members. Dressed in a stylish all-black outfit, Akon exuded confidence and happiness as he posed for pictures alongside Tomeka, who mirrored his look. Their smiles for the paparazzi come as a surprise given their recent divorce drama, which has been making waves in the media.
Just a few months ago, Tomeka filed for divorce, citing irreconcilable differences, and mentioned their separation date as "TBD." Despite this ongoing situation, the couple appeared united in public, showcasing a positive front. They share a 17-year-old daughter, Journey. Akon's visit to India holds special significance for him, as he has expressed his love for the country and its vibrant culture.
The concert will take place at the Jawaharlal Nehru Stadium, where around 10,000 fans are expected to gather for the event. The police have outlined entry protocols, with access to the stadium being permitted through gate numbers 13 and 14. Spectators can park their vehicles at gates 7 to 9 or at the Scope Complex MCD parking. Akon is known for his electrifying performances, and this concert is poised to be no different.

After his Delhi performance, Akon will continue his tour with shows in Bengaluru on November 14 and Mumbai on November 16. Akon’s connection with Indian fans is not new; he previously captivated audiences with his performance at the pre-wedding festivities of Anant Ambani and Radhika Merchant, and his hit song "Chammak Challo" from the film Ra.One remains iconic.
